1. Private Boat Tour Adventure In Budva – Sightseeing & Snorkeling

At number one, this Private Boat Tour Adventure in Budva offers a highly personalized way to explore the coast — and it’s perfect if you want a relaxed, flexible experience. For around $100.72 per person, you get roughly two hours aboard a charming wooden boat, with the chance to visit lesser-known coves, go cave exploring, and enjoy two swim stops ideal for snorkeling, all with a knowledgeable local guide. The tour is especially praised for its flexibility; hosts are happy to tailor the experience to your preferences, making it ideal for families, couples, or small groups of friends.
What sets this trip apart is the small-group intimacy and the focus on hidden spots. Many reviews mention the guide’s friendliness and the chance to see areas that are not crowded — a real bonus for snorkeling enthusiasts looking for clear waters and quiet coves. The host also shares stories of local history, adding an educational touch. The trip is re-schedulable in case of bad weather, which shows good planning. The highlight for some is the cave exploration and discovering secret beaches.
Bottom line: This tour offers a relaxed, personalized experience suited for those who want to learn a little about Budva while snorkeling in uncrowded, beautiful spots. It’s a great value for the small group feel and local insight.

3. Budva: Hidden paradise tour with snorkeling and lunch

For those with more time and a desire to truly explore, the Hidden Paradise Tour is an all-day adventure that combines snorkeling with visits to St. Nikola and St. Stephan islands, plus a delicious Mediterranean lunch. Lasting around seven hours, this tour is ideal if you’re looking to combine a scenic boat ride, cultural insights, and relaxed beach time.
Starting with a pickup from several locations, the trip includes a cruise to explore caves near Budva Old Town, then visits to several islands and beaches. The highlight is the chance to snorkel around St. Nikola Island’s coves, while the boat cruise offers spectacular views of the coastline. The tour includes a hearty Mediterranean meal and local wine, enhancing the authentic experience.
